Account Recovery — Querylint Admin Console. If your Querylint account at Marbexon is locked, you can restore access without waiting for the platform team. Querylint enforces our SQL file rules: uppercase keywords, no SELECT *, and mandatory trailing semicolons, so regaining access quickly matters before merge windows close. Open the recovery console from any build agent, choose offline restore, and confirm your contractor role. When prompted, enter the recovery passphrase shown below.

strongbox words: kelion-ralvan-casix-aldeth-gorius-kelath-isteth-tamwyn-novok-queniel-druok-quenok-wenael

Finance Review Summary — Pellow & Rourke

Due diligence on the proposed acquisition of Tarnwick Logistics is largely complete. Valuation sits within the approved range; debt load is manageable. Integration costs estimated at one quarter's regional margin. Branch operations would be unaffected until close. Final terms depend on the strategy outlined next.

confidential, yahag-bahap: Drumirox Partners is in early talks to buy Jorwynix Systems for about $201.4 million. The Istir launch date is August 28, and nothing goes to the press before then. Legal wants the Norwynox Foods term sheet redrafted before April 4.

Meeting notes – Records Team, Thursday session. Marla confirmed the crate of survey instruments from the Aldervane field office has been inventoried and resealed. Two theodolite cases showed minor scuffing; photos are filed under the Pennon Ridge job. The crate ships Monday via Corvess Freight to the Harlowick depot. Storage shelf B-4 is now clear. The courier hand-over instruction for this crate is as follows:

drop instructions, hahip-badug: the quenox ralath courier leaves the kaseth fraiel rusiel tameth belys istdor ralion giliel ledger at gate 7830 under passcode 165413

## Environments — Tarnwick Quota Service

Per-tenant rate quotas differ across staging and production for the Tarnwick API gateway. Staging allows looser limits so partner teams can load-test without filing exception requests; production enforces the contractual tiers. Release managers should verify quota values match the tier sheet before each promotion. The active production quota configuration is listed below.

settings of tafop-bajeg:
BRIATH_LOG_LEVEL=error
BRIATH_METRICS_HOST=metrics.briath.tolvaqlabs.corp
BRIATH_POOL_SIZE=16